How do you snif ? The response look strange , second message has a checksum error ... I never see the close 0a byte at the end of each message. Bare in mind that 0a cannot simply be used as an end of 'string'.

I'm not so sure if we really see what is happening on link between pm and pl unless, which is hard to believe, the complete differs from the other powermax.

Odin,

Something struck me, I never managed to get my emulator registered properly with the PMpro, hence there is no possibily to delete the registration. If I understand correctly you have a PL2 and I guess you have registered it with the PMcomplete. Have you already tried to delete the registration on your PMcomplete perhaps that changes the behaviour to what we are seeing.

BTW You should not ack with an ack again, so the sequence as you observe is right. You ask for the status, you receive an ack - message understood by PM- followed by the status data.

Hi Willem4ever,

On the PMComplete, there is auto registration for Plink now - Visonic appear to have changed the menu options here for the pmcomplete and plink. When you plug in the plink, the panel automatically registers to it. Only thing you need to do is configure the ip address in the panel to be the ip address of the Plink in order to get emails etc from plink. When the plink is unconnected, the panel auto disconnects.

BTW You should not ack with an ack again, so the sequence as you observe is right. You ask for the status, you receive an ack - message understood by PM- followed by the status data.
OK, so the sequence is:

1. client issues status request to panel (0DA200000000000000000000431A0A)
2. client waits for acknowledgement from panel (0d0243ba)
3. client waits for first row of status msg from panel (0da50d01000000000000000043090a)
